What to Expect on the Tour

Alpaca Interaction and Wine Tasting - What to Expect on the Tour

Starting Point and General Setup

The experience begins at Grapetown Vineyard, located at 8142 Old San Antonio Rd in Fredericksburg. The meeting time is 5:00 pm, which is ideal for enjoying the sunset or late afternoon light filtering through the vineyard. Once you arrive, you’ll be welcomed into a working ranch environment where the focus is on both the animals and the wines.

The Alpaca Interaction

For about 30 minutes, you’ll have the chance to meet alpacas that are described as friendly and rescue animals. These gentle creatures are the highlight of the experience. We loved the way the tour emphasizes close-up encounters, allowing guests to pet, feed, and learn about these charming animals — a real treat for animal lovers.

The tour also mentions seeing some other critters, which adds a bit of variety if you’re into farm life or want to get a broader sense of the ranch’s residents. If you’re traveling with kids, this part of the tour will likely be the main highlight, as alpacas tend to be gentle and curious.

Wine Tasting

After the animal meet-and-greet, you’ll move on to tasting four award-winning wines. While the specific types of wines aren’t listed, the emphasis on “award-winning” suggests a solid selection that reflects the local winemaking talent. The vineyard setting provides a relaxed backdrop, perfect for sipping and soaking in the scenery.

Frequently Asked Questions

Alpaca Interaction and Wine Tasting - Frequently Asked Questions

How long does the tour last?
The experience takes about 30 minutes, making it a quick and manageable activity.

Where does the tour start?
It starts at Grapetown Vineyard, located at 8142 Old San Antonio Rd, Fredericksburg, with a start time of 5:00 pm.

Do I need to buy tickets for children?
Yes, children walking or in strollers require tickets, so be prepared if you’re bringing little ones.

What does the tour include?
You’ll meet friendly alpacas and see other critters on the ranch, then enjoy four wine tastings of award-winning wines.

Is this experience suitable for families?
While it’s generally family-friendly, note that children who need tickets are welcomed. The short duration makes it less suitable for very young kids who might lose interest quickly.

Can I cancel or change the booking?
This experience is non-refundable and cannot be changed once booked, so plan accordingly.
